About XFactor

XFactor is an innovative go-to-market platform designed to streamline and enhance the efficiency of revenue generation for businesses. At its core, XFactor leverages a powerful AI assistant named Mikey, which combines elite human advisory insights with advanced generative AI models. This integration enables the tool to deliver precise business plans, market predictions, and scenario analyses. Primarily targeted at B2B organizations, XFactor is a game-changer for revenue leaders looking to optimize sales processes, align marketing and sales teams, and drive substantial growth through data-driven decisions.

Key Features

  • MIKEY AI: A sophisticated AI chatbot that provides real-time business insights and recommendations based on best practices and contextual understanding.
  • Marketing Effectiveness: Tools and analytics to enhance the impact of marketing efforts and ensure they contribute to overall revenue.
  • Precision Planning: Features for intelligent sales capacity planning, territory planning, and quota management.
  • Value Execution: Strategies and tools to enhance value-selling at every customer interaction point, increasing deal sizes and speeding up sales cycles.

Pros

  • Enhanced Decision Making: Real-time insights and analytics help in making informed decisions quickly.
  • Increased Revenue: Focused on maximizing deal sizes and improving win rates through strategic insights and value execution.
  • Seamless Integration: Aligns sales, marketing, and operations for unified decision-making and strategy implementation.
  • Customer-Centric Approaches: Keeps customer value at the forefront, enhancing satisfaction and retention.

Cons

  • Complex Features: New users may require time to fully grasp and utilize all available tools effectively.
  • Higher Cost for Smaller Businesses: The extensive features and benefits may come at a price point that is less accessible for smaller enterprises.
  • Dependency on Data Quality: The effectiveness of insights and predictions heavily relies on the quality and completeness of input data.
